Default wireing problems on a 2wd

i have no battery light oil light no headlights ,temp gauge ,no amal valve and its burnt out two ECUs i have checked the fuses and are ok does anyone where i can start with this thanks guys

have you done anything to the vehicle recently or right b4 this happened if yes start there, if no get your wiring diagrams out and check your getting earths and live feeds in the correct places, start at the battery and work through the electric system making sure you have the right voltages( battery-ign switch-ign relay-etc,etc)or you can just jump straight in and start at the ecu multiplug but you might miss something doing this. good luck
